The Kathy Barnett Endowment Fund

The Kathy Barnett Endowment Fund was created in 2008 in memory of Kathy Barnett, a former Whistler resident who co-founded the Pique Newsmagazine, was a founding director of the CFOW, past chair of the Whistler Chamber of Commerce, the Whistler Chamber’s Business Person of the Year in 2002, board member of the Women’s Enterprise Centre of British Columbia, and appointee to the BC provincial Ministry of Small Business and Revenue’s roundtable on small business. In these and other roles, Kathy always provided clear leadership and encouraged her friends and colleagues to accept new challenges while giving them the confidence to believe that they would succeed. The endowment fund provides leadership grants to women living the Sea to Sky Corridor who are looking to improve their skills for the betterment of the community.

Speaker Biography

 Faye Wightman, President and CEO of the Vancouver Foundation, is one of Canada’s philanthropic leaders. Since her arrival in 2005, she has led Canada’s largest community foundation through a number of important changes designed to increase its impact in BC communities.

Prior to joining Vancouver Foundation, Faye was President of BC Children’s Hospital Foundation for 14 years and then spent two years as Vice President of External Relations at University of Victoria. She has served as Executive Director for Sunny Hill Foundation for Children as well as Campaign Director for the United Way of the Lower Mainland. She is the chair of Imagine Canada and is on the board of Emily Carr University. She has also been a member, on the board, and/or served as president for numerous not-for-profits and other organizations.

Faye’s vision and her strong commitment to philanthropy were recognized in 2004 when she was one of five women honoured with the “Influential Women in Business Award,” an annual award presented by Business in Vancouver.
